Description

1-2 Warren Cottages are two 1½-storey cottages arranged at right angles to create a T-shaped plan. They are constructed of brick, featuring a chequered pattern of red and white brick on the main elevations and a dentil band between the storeys. The cottages have a tiled roof with overhanging eaves and a single ridge stack for each cottage. The openings have segmental heads.

Cottage No 1 has its entrance located in the gable end, with a studded door on the left side and 2-light windows to the right and above, which include metal casements. Below the apex, there is a freestone tablet inscribed with 'PWG 1866'. The left side wall has two windows, both 3-light casement windows. To the left side, there is a timber-framed gable with a 3-light dormer window that also incorporates metal-framed casements. The right side wall, which is the back of the cottage, features a lean-to with a 3-light window and a small-pane iron-frame window on its right side, along with a replacement window on its left.

Cottage No 2 is positioned across the end of No 1, forming the upper part of the T. Its gable end has a studded door on the left and 2-light windows to the right and above. The left side wall has two windows, which are 3-light casements.
